While the US is still struggling to equip rural areas with broadband connection, Europe is on to its final few percent of the battle. A report made recently by the European Commission said that almost 77% of EU businesses were already subscribed to high speed ISP’s since last year and the list is still growing. Other data from the report includes the schools were 96% of the total European schools are now connected. In all, only 40% of European citizens are not yet “internet ready” and it includes a small portion of the citizens in Denmark and the Netherlands while Romania shares the biggest percent. Now that EU is trying to close the gap with their internet connection, the US and the rest of the world is busy to make it all happen. Indeed, we all are beginning to be internet dependent.
